About OnPoint Security
OnPoint Security is a professional unarmed security guard agency dedicated to creating safe, welcoming, and secure environments for our clients, their employees, and the communities they serve. We are not a bouncer service. Our approach combines security, hospitality, and professionalism—we greet, observe, detect, and deter while delivering exceptional customer service while maintaining the highest standards of integrity, professionalism, and accountability.
At OnPoint Security, we pride ourselves on providing highly trained security professionals who understand that exceptional security begins with exceptional customer service. Our mission is to deliver a superior security experience that allows businesses, organizations, and communities to thrive.
As a subsidiary of Urban Upbound, OnPoint Security operates with a people-centered philosophy that invests in employee growth, leadership development, and shared success. Through our worker ownership and profit-sharing model, employees have the opportunity to directly benefit from the company's performance, creating a culture of accountability, excellence, entrepreneurship, and ownership. Our commitment is to build a company where employees, clients, and communities all succeed together.
Position Summary
The General Manager provides executive leadership for all aspects of OnPoint Security's operations, business development, sales, financial performance, workforce management, and long-term strategic growth.
This individual will oversee day-to-day operations while aggressively expanding the company's client base, securing new contracts, developing strategic partnerships, increasing recurring revenue, and ensuring the highest standards of security service, regulatory compliance, and customer satisfaction.
The General Manager will serve as the primary ambassador for OnPoint Security and will be responsible for growing the business while developing a high-performing workforce that delivers exceptional service to every client.
